ASP进阶:H5移动开发实战精要
|
AI设计此图,仅供参考 在移动互联网快速发展的今天,H5技术已成为跨平台应用开发的重要选择。结合ASP(Active Server Pages)的后端能力,开发者能够构建出性能稳定、交互丰富的移动端Web应用。通过合理利用ASP的服务器端逻辑处理优势,配合H5前端框架,可实现数据动态加载与用户行为实时响应。H5移动开发的核心在于响应式设计。使用CSS3的媒体查询和Flexbox布局,可以确保页面在不同尺寸设备上自适应显示。同时,借助viewport元标签设置,能有效控制移动端视口缩放,避免内容错位或字体过小的问题。 在交互体验方面,H5提供了丰富的原生事件支持,如touchstart、touchmove、touchend等,结合JavaScript封装滑动、拖拽等手势操作,可实现接近原生的流畅交互。配合现代浏览器对Web Animations API的支持,动画效果更加平滑自然,提升用户感知。 数据通信是前后端协同的关键。通过ASP提供标准的RESTful API接口,前端使用XMLHttpRequest或Fetch API发起请求,实现用户登录、表单提交、数据获取等核心功能。建议采用JSON格式传输数据,提高解析效率并降低网络开销。 性能优化不容忽视。压缩图片资源、延迟加载非首屏内容、减少不必要的重绘与回流,都是提升加载速度的有效手段。同时,合理使用缓存策略,如localStorage存储用户偏好设置,可显著改善重复访问体验。 安全方面,需防范XSS与CSRF攻击。在ASP层对输入参数进行严格校验,并启用防跨站请求伪造机制。前端应避免直接拼接用户输入到DOM中,确保数据安全。 综合来看,将ASP后端能力与H5前端技术深度融合,不仅能快速构建跨平台应用,还能在性能、安全与用户体验之间取得良好平衡。掌握这些实战要点,是迈向高效移动开发的重要一步。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

